SELA University and College Library Section
2008 New Voices Call for Papers
Are you looking for the perfect venue to present and publish? If you answered yes, then New Voices wants to hear from you. This is a great opportunity for new librarians with less than 5 years of experience!
New Voices is an opportunity for new librarians to present their ideas and perspectives on current library issues. This program is sponsored by the University and College Library Section of the Southeastern Library Association.
What: Papers to be presented at the 2008 KLA/KSMA/SELA/ARL National Diversity in Libraries Conference (NDLC), "Spectrum of the Future." The selected paper will also be considered for publication in the Southeastern Librarian.
Theme: Papers should focus on diversity.
Who: Professionally employed librarians with less than 5 years of experience. Recipients must be able to attend and present paper at the 2008 SELA Conference.
When: October 1-4, 2008
Where: Louisville, Kentucky at the Louisville Marriott Downtown
Deadline for submission: May 1, 2008
